Alleged burglar plummets to death

By COLE AVERY
Port Isabel-South Padre PRESS

emergency-lightsAn alleged burglar died after falling six stories off the roof of the Peninsula Island Resort and Spa Hotel during his heist, according to the South Padre Island Police Department.

Police Chief Randy Smith said a concierge at the Peninsula discovered the body of 31-year-old Robert Ainsworth of Portland, TX around 4:45 a.m. Tuesday.

Smith said detectives found stolen property, including checks and cash, on the roof of the hotel near where Ainsworth fell.
